Alt Text

The descriptive text for an image coded in HTML image tag. The alt attribute on the image tag helps visitors with visual impairments to determine what the images contain, providing alternative (alt) text.

Advertising agency

A company that helps clients to plan and purchase promotional announcements. Interactive agencies handle e-mail, banner ads, search, and others electronic promotions, Traditional ad agencies cover TV, radio, and print media, but might cover interactive media too.

Action

The searcher behavior that ultimately in a Web conversion, usually the purchase of your product. Typically used in "call to action" to describe copy written to induce a conversion, and in "cost per action" to describe the fee for each successful conversion.

302 redirect

Also known as a temporary redirect, an instruction to Web browsers to display a different URL from the one the browser requested, used when a page has undergone a short-term change in its URL. A temporary redirect is a type of server-side redirect that is handled properly by search engine spiders.

301 redirect

Also known as a permanent redirect, an instruction to Web browsers to display a different URL from the one the browser requested, used when a page has undergone a lasting change in its URL. A permanent redirect is a type of server-side redirect that is handled properly by search engine spiders.

Organic Search

Also known as natural search, the technique by which a search engine finds the most relevant matches for a searcher's query from all of the pages indexed from the Web. Organic search contrasts with paid search, in which bidders vie for the highest rankings by topping each other's bids.

Optimizing Content

A search marketing term for modifying the words and pictures show on a Web page so that search engines can more easily find that page for a relevant query.

SEO (Search Engine Optimization)

The set of techniques  and methodologies devoted to improving organic search rankings (no paid search) for a Web site.

SEM (Search Engine Marketing)

The activities designed to improve search referrals to a Web site using either organic or paid search.Search engine marketing is also known as search marketing.
